Activated on 1 October 1942 at RAF Duxford, England by special authority of the USAAF by Eighth Air Force.
Assigned to VIII Fighter Command, equipped with a mixture of United States personnel reassigned from the 31st and 52d Fighter Groups, and Americans transferred from the Royal Air Force who had volunteered to join the RAF prior to the United States entry into the European War, 11 December 1941.
Deployed to French Morocco and assigned to Twelfth Air Force where the unit engaged in combat during the North African campaign.
Unit designation allocated to Pennsylvania Air National Guard, re-designated as 146th Fighter Squadron, 24 May 1946.
